Translingual
Etymology 1
From the first letter of Russian рубль (rublʹ).
Symbol
₽
- A currency sign representing the ruble, the currency of Russia.
Etymology 2
From the first letter of Spanish petro, from petróleo. Coincidentally similar in form to the ruble symbol.
Symbol
₽
- A currency sign representing the petro, a cryptocurrency launched in Venezuela.
